Latest Patents

Wang holds a patent for "Chalco-phosphate-based hard radiation detectors." This patent focuses on methods and devices that utilize high purity, high quality single-crystals of inorganic semiconductor compounds. These compounds have the formula APX, where A represents Pb or Sn and X represents S or Se, serving as effective photoelectric materials for radiation detection.
